More than 40 million doses of coronavirus disease vaccines have been administered nationwide, a feat that was achieved ahead of the schedule, the National Task Force Against COVID-19 bared Saturday, Sept. 18.

Sec. Carlito Galvez Jr., vaccine czar and chief implementer of the National Task Force Against COVID-19, said the feat was achieved last Sept. 15 with 40,033,388 shots administered. Since then, around 500,000 more COVID-19 shots were administered. As of September 16, the National Vaccination Operations Center said 40,518,845 doses were already given nationwide.
